بحث مخصص من جوجل فى أوفيسنا
Custom Search
|
-
Posts
15 -
تاريخ الانضمام
-
تاريخ اخر زياره
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
مشاركات المكتوبه بواسطه Mostafa Metwally
-
-
السلام عليكم ورجمة الله وبركاتة
اريد كود عند كتابة يوم تم تسجيل قبل ذلك لا تظهر رسالة التكرار ويتم استدعائة كبحث عنه من خلال حدث before update
ومرفق ملف للتوضيح
-
السلام عليكم اعضاء المنتدى الغالى
كل عام وانتم بخير جميعا
برنامج الاقساط مكون من 5 جداول
الجدول الاول باسم عميل لتسجيل البيانات الاساسية
buy وذلك لتسجيل الشراء لكل عميل الجدول الثانى
جدول الثالث مخصص لاسماء الاصناف
ويوجد 5 قورم
الفكرة
غميل اخذ سلعة قسط بفترة محددة بقسط محدد بقائدة محددة وبعد فترة اخذ سلعة ثانية قسط جديد ومدة جديدة
مثال لو العميل القسط الخاص بالسلعة الاولى 100 وينتهى فى 10-2017 والقسط الخاص بالسلعة الثانية 150 ينتهى فى 12-2017 ليصبح اجمالى الاقساط 250 المطلوب بعد انتهاء قسط السلعة الاولى بمبلغ 100 يتم عدم احتسابها ويصبح القسط علية 150 ج فقط
لو فى تعديل فى الجداول او العلاقات سواء بالاضافة او الحذف واتمنى المشاركة من اجل الاستفادة للجميع
يتم انتهاء
-
شكرا جزيل للاستاذ شفان وكل الاخوة الافاضل الذين شاركوا حتى تعم الفائدة
- 1
-
-
شكرا اخى الفاضل ابو عبدلله على مرورك
ولكن انا عاوز اعمل بحث عن طريق الاسم الموجود فى الكمبو بوكس وعرض النتيجة فى التكس الموجود فى الفورم ولا اريد اضافة اى تكست اخري لعدم تضخم قاعدة البيانات
وجزاكم الله خيرا
-
السلام عليكم ورحمة الله وبركاتة
عندي قاعدة بيانات تحتوى على جدول اسمة names وبه عمودين id , name
ويوجد فورم به كومبو بوكس غير مرتبط
والمطلوب
عن الضغط على الاسم الموجود فى الكمبو بوكس يعمل بحث ويظهر بياناتة فى الحدث after update الخاص بالكمبو بوكس
ومرفق قاعدة البيانات للتعديل
وجزاكم الله خيرا
-
Dim x As Date
Dim m As String
x = CDate(p_date)
m = CStr(p_product)
Dim db As DAO.Database
Dim rs As DAO.Recordset
Dim rs1 As DAO.Recordset
Set db = CurrentDb
Set rs = db.OpenRecordset("select price as ppp from products where" & " tday<=" & "#" & x & "#" & " and product=" & "'" & m & "'" & " ORDER BY products.tday DESC", 2)
Set rs1 = db.OpenRecordset("select min(tday) as mday from products")
If x < rs1!mday Then
MsgBox "لا يوجد اليوم فى القائمة"
p_price = ""
Else
p_price = rs!ppp
End Ifتم عمل كود باستخدام مكتبة DAO
-
تمام استاذ امير
الكود يعمل بكفاءة وهو المطلوب
ممكن توضيح للكود
-
شكرا استاذى الفاضل
Shivan Rekany
عندي المنتج اسمة هارد الايام مثلا 1-10-2010 سعرة كان 400 جنية وفى يوم 10-10-2010 سعرة 450 جنية وفى يوم 12-11-2010 سعرة 350 جنية وفى يوم 26-12-2010 سعرة 550 جنية
للتوضبح اكثر
يوم 20-10-2010 منحصر بين اليومين 10-10-2010 واليوم 12-11-2010
فمجرد كتابة يوم 20-10-2010 بعد التحديت after update يظهر سعر اليوم 10-10-2010 فقط
مثال اخر للتوضيح
فرضا عندى يوم 1-3-2010 سعره 300 ويوم 4-4-2010 سعرة 320 ويوم 18-4-2010 سعرة 341 ويوم 2-5-2010 سعرة 301
فى حالة لو كتبت فى التكست بوكس يوم 1-5-2010 يظهر سعر يوم 18-4-2010 هو 341
وفى حالة لو كتبت يوم 2-5-2010 يظهر مبلغ 301 جنية لانه موجود فى التسجيلات عندي
لو يوم غير موجود فى التسجيلات ياخذ سعر اول يوم اقل منه
لو اليوم موجود فى التسجيلات ياخذ السعر كما هو فى نقس اليوم
وشكرا جزيلا
-
استخدمت dlookup ولم تنجح فى استخراج المطلوب
-
السلام عليكم ورحمة الله وبركاتة
الفكرة
عندى جدول اسمة products وبه ثلاث اعمدة ( tday نوعة تاريخ + product اسم المنتج نوعة نص + price السعر نوعة قيمة )
عندى فى النموذج اسمة form1 وبه زر كوماند بدون كود
المطلوب
عاوز كود وظيفتة يستعلم عن السعر فى تاريخ محدد مثال للتوضيح
عندي المنتج اسمة هارد الايام مثلا 1-10-2010 سعرة كان 400 جنية وفى يوم 10-10-2010 سعرة 450 جنية وفى يوم 12-11-2010 سعرة 350 جنية وفى يوم 26-12-2010 سعرة 550 جنية
عند كتابة اليوم وليكن كمثال 20-10-2010 يظهر المبلغ المحصور بين اكبر يوم مقارب له واقل يوم مقاربة له والمبلغ هنا 450 جنية ( اكبر يوم مقارب له هو يوم 12-11-2010 واقل يوم مقارب له هو 10-10-2010 ) المطلوب السعر الخاص باقل يوم مقارب له هو يوم 10-10-2010 لان يوم 20-10-2010 منحصر بينهم .
-
15 ساعات مضت, ابوخليل said:
تفضل استبدل الكود بهذه الجملة
DoCmd.SetWarnings fals DoCmd.RunSQL "INSERT INTO tran ( tra ) " & vbCrLf & _ "SELECT [ngro] & "" "" & [nsanf] AS xpr1 " & vbCrLf & _ "FROM gro, sanf" DoCmd.SetWarnings True
تسلم اخى ابو خليل هذا المطلوب ياريت توضح شرح الكود علشان الكل يستفاد مشكور اخى الغالى
-
السلام عليكم ورحمة الله وبركاتة
الفكرة
عندى ثلاث جداول جدول للمجموعة وجدول للاصناف وجدول للحركة الدمج
المطلوب
اخذ كل حقل فى الجدول المجموعة ودمجها مع جميع الحقول بجدول الاصناف ووضعها فى جدول الحركة
مثال
فى جدول المجموعة يوجد بها التسجيلات كمثال وليكن 3 ريكورد ( موس ، لوحة مفاتيح ، سماعات )
فى جدول الاصناف وليكن اربع ريكورد ( درجة اول ، درجة ثانية ، درجة ثالثة ،درجة رابعة )
فى جدول الحركة يجب دمج كل ريكورد من المجموعة مع كل صنف مثل ( موس درجة اولى
الركود الثانى موس درجة ثانية حى موس درجة رابعة
وبعد ذلك يدخل على لوحة المفاتيح
وبعد ذلك سماعات ( سماعات درجة اول - ثانية ثالثة .... سماعات درجة رابعة )
المطلوب تنفيذ عن طريق الكود او تكملة الكود
Dim db As dao.Database
Dim rs1 As dao.Recordset
Dim rs2 As dao.Recordset
Dim rs3 As dao.Recordset
Dim rs4 As dao.Recordset
Dim rs5 As dao.Recordset
Set db = CurrentDb
Set rs1 = db.OpenRecordset("gro", 2)
Set rs2 = db.OpenRecordset("select count(nsanf) as sss from sanf", 2)
Set rs5 = db.OpenRecordset("select count(ngro) as ggg from gro", 2)
Set rs3 = db.OpenRecordset("tran", 2)
Set rs4 = db.OpenRecordset("sanf", 2)
''''''MsgBox (Val(rs2!sss) + Val(rs5!ggg))
'On Error Resume Next
'rs1.MoveFirst
For i = 1 To Val(rs2!sss)
rs3.AddNew
rs3!tra = rs1!ngro & " " & rs4!nsanf
rs3.Update
rs4.MoveNext
Next
كود للتعامل مع اليوم
في قسم الأكسيس Access
قام بنشر
شكرا جزيلا استاذى الفاضل
Shivan Rekany
شكرا اخى الفاضل
alwazeer
على مجهودك وتعبك